Recruitment: Police to subject applicants to compulsory polygraph test

Published by

The Nigeria Police is to subject successful candidates in the ongoing recruitment exercise  to compulsory polygraph test (lie detector test.)

The test will be in addition to the general background check, biometrics, medical, physical examination, aptitude, oral and psychological tests.

The force will also conduct a thorough verification of all documents submitted by prospective candidates.

Inspector General of Police, Ibrahim  Idris, gave the directive while reviewing the recruitment exercise and expressed satisfaction with the progress made in recruiting 10,000 personnel into the police .

The IGP said no candidate would be admitted for training at the Police Academy and colleges without undergoing these prescribed tests.

According to him, the polygraph test was aimed at ensuring that candidates were not of questionable character and that their behaviours conformed with standard rules of behaviour expected of an officer to be recruited into the Force.

He said the Police Academy and other training colleges across the country would be equipped to carry out the necessary tests.
